China jails Evergrande founder for life, fines firm over US$2 billion

CNA1 hour ago2:04

China has jailed the founder of property giant Evergrande, Hui Ka Yan, to life in prison and fined the group more than US$2 billion on Thursday (Aug 20). Once the face of China's property boom as it peddled home-ownership dreams, Evergrande defaulted in 2021 after struggling to meet obligations to creditors, suppliers and homeowners.
